What is the capital of Madagascar?

The capital of Madagascar is Antananarivo, also known as Tana. It is the largest city on the island and serves as the political, economic, and cultural center of the country. The city is located in the central highlands and is known for its hilly terrain and historic architecture. Antananarivo hosts government offices, universities, markets, and cultural institutions. The city is a hub for transportation, connecting various regions of the island. Visitors can explore landmarks such as the Rova (Queen’s Palace) and local markets. The capital reflects both modern development and traditional Malagasy culture.
